The Winter 2009 Summit on Biometrics
Practical Implementation Strategies, Market Trends, & Best Practices In Government & Business

Dates: March 2 - 5, 2009
Location: Miami, Florida

Description: Attend the 19th updated international forum for advanced identification solutions including… Finger Print Technology, Facial Recognition Systems, Iris and Retina Scan, Smart Cards, Hand Geometry, and Voice Verification Systems.
Attending this conference will help you:
- Understand the key biometric technologies – how they work, costs and benefits, strengths and weaknesses – through several real end user case study examples
- Explore the latest applications of biometrics in government, telecommunications, border control, law enforcement, healthcare, airport/seaport & motor vehicles departments
- Incorporate biometrics into an integrated solution for identity management
- Achieve cost savings and increase efficiency and security by implementing biometric applications
- Make the business case for biometrics and smart cards
- Learn what consumers think about biometrics and smart cards
- Test and evaluate the performance of a biometric system to ensure system security
- Apply the latest standards to your application
- Discover the ethical and privacy issues and how to avoid being perceived as “Big Brother”
- Integrate biometrics with other authentication technologies such as smart cards and Public Key Infrastructure (PKI) to improve security
- Implement multimodal biometrics - such as the fusion of fingerprint, iris recognition and face recognition
- Overcome common pitfalls during biometric deployment
- Learn about the vulnerabilities of biometric systems to spoofing
